Analysis

Haiti recorded 57 kcal/cap/d for per capita food supply variability (kcal/cap/day) — value in 2024.

The figure is down 1.7% on the previous year and up 185.0% over ten years.

Over the whole period, per capita food supply variability (kcal/cap/day) — value in Haiti peaked at 72 kcal/cap/d in 2004 and was at its lowest, 15 kcal/cap/d, in 2022.

Haiti ranks 17th of 147 countries on this measure, in the top quarter.

The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 24 years of available data.

The Suite of Food Security Indicators presents the core set of food security indicators. Following the recommendation of experts gathered in the Committee on World Food Security (CFS) Round Table on hunger measurement, hosted at FAO headquarters in September 2011, an initial set of indicators aiming to capture various aspects of food insecurity is presented here. The choice of the indicators has been informed by expert judgement and the availability of data with sufficient coverage to enable comparisons across regions and over time. Many of these indicators are produced and published elsewhere by FAO and other international organizations. They are reported here in a single database with the aim of building a wide food security information system. More indicators will be added to this set as more data will become available. Indicators are classified along the four dimensions of food security -- availability, access, utilization and stability.
